Marking and grouping

The above symbols are for one character or for repeating one character, however, if What should I do if there are multiple characters? We need to use grouping. Regarding grouping, we can use parentheses () to specify the grouping expression. For example: (abc)? means matching 0 or 1 abc, here A parenthesized expression is a grouping. Grouping can be divided into two forms, capturing group and non-capturing group. Capturing groups can be numbered by counting their opening brackets from left to right; non-capturing groups are groups that begin with (?) and do not capture text.

Character Description
(…) A group of captures. The first group can be accessed via \1, the second via \2.
(?:…) Non-capturing group.
(?=…) Non-capturing group – forward assertion. For example, (.*)(?=ton) expression, when encountering the 'Appleton' string, will match 'Apple' .
